Subject: [PATCH 2/9] davinci_voicecodec: use mfd_data instead of driver_data
Date: Tue, 15 Feb 2011 14:25:22 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1297808729-21110-3-git-send-email-dilinger@queued.net>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1297808729-21110-1-git-send-email-dilinger@queued.net>
Use mfd_data for passing information from mfd drivers to soc
clients. The mfd_cell's driver_data field is being phased out.
Clients that were using driver_data now access .mfd_data
via mfd_get_data().

diff --git a/drivers/mfd/davinci_voicecodec.c b/drivers/mfd/davinci_voicecodec.c
index 33c923d..f946c0b 100644
--- a/drivers/mfd/davinci_voicecodec.c
+++ b/drivers/mfd/davinci_voicecodec.c
@@ -119,12 +119,12 @@ static int __init davinci_vc_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
/* Voice codec interface client */
cell = &davinci_vc->cells[DAVINCI_VC_VCIF_CELL];
cell->name = "davinci_vcif";
- cell->driver_data = davinci_vc;
+ cell->mfd_data = davinci_vc;
/* Voice codec CQ93VC client */
cell = &davinci_vc->cells[DAVINCI_VC_CQ93VC_CELL];
cell->name = "cq93vc";
- cell->driver_data = davinci_vc;
+ cell->mfd_data = davinci_vc;
ret = mfd_add_devices(&pdev->dev, pdev->id, davinci_vc->cells,
DAVINCI_VC_CELLS, NULL, 0);
diff --git a/sound/soc/codecs/cq93vc.c b/sound/soc/codecs/cq93vc.c
index 46dbfd0..b8066ef 100644
--- a/sound/soc/codecs/cq93vc.c
+++ b/sound/soc/codecs/cq93vc.c
@@ -153,7 +153,8 @@ static int cq93vc_resume(struct snd_soc_codec *codec)
static int cq93vc_probe(struct snd_soc_codec *codec)
{
- struct davinci_vc *davinci_vc = codec->dev->platform_data;
+ struct davinci_vc *davinci_vc =
+ mfd_get_data(to_platform_device(codec->dev));
davinci_vc->cq93vc.codec = codec;
codec->control_data = davinci_vc;
diff --git a/sound/soc/davinci/davinci-vcif.c b/sound/soc/davinci/davinci-vcif.c
index 9d2afcc..13e05a3 100644
--- a/sound/soc/davinci/davinci-vcif.c
+++ b/sound/soc/davinci/davinci-vcif.c
@@ -205,7 +205,7 @@ static struct snd_soc_dai_driver davinci_vcif_dai = {
static int davinci_vcif_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
{
- struct davinci_vc *davinci_vc = platform_get_drvdata(pdev);
+ struct davinci_vc *davinci_vc = mfd_get_data(pdev);
struct davinci_vcif_dev *davinci_vcif_dev;
int ret;
